A 79-year-old Chinese man presented with a 2-month history of pruritic, tender ulceration covering his perianal region. He was initially treated with oral amoxicillin/clavulanic acid and vancyclovir, with no improvement. His history included hypertension. On physical examination, there was a 1.5-cm solitary, pink shallow ulcer with a tender erythematous base on the right side of the buttock cleft (Figure 1).
